WebAnother method is based on surface indications of likely underground rock formations. In some cases, subsurface folds and faults in rock formations are repeated in the surface features. The presence of underground salt domes, for example, may be indicated by a low bulge in an otherwise flat ground surface. Web28 Feb 2014 · The rock formations that make up Cappadocia were created by volcanic eruptions, erosion, and wind. Over three million years ago a volcanic eruption deposited a blanket of ash across the 1500 square mile landscape which formed into a soft rock. This rock, slowly eaten away by wind and time, has created some spectacular forms.

A geological formation, or simply formation, is a body of rock having a consistent set of physical characteristics (lithology) that distinguishes it from adjacent bodies of rock, and which occupies a particular position in the layers of rock exposed in a geographical region (the stratigraphic column).
